Corey Perry Accidentally Spills the Beans on Hawks' Future Plans
In a recent interview, Cory Perry might have accidentally leaked what the Chicago Blackhawks could have in store this season.
Perry's Number Choice Signals Important Future Plans for Blackhawks Organization
Perry has historically worn number 10 through most of his career. However, even though the number is available this year for Chicago, Perry was told he would not be able to wear it.
Perry has worn other numbers in the past, notably number 94 during his time with the Canadiens. He will be wearing 94 again this year with the Blackhawks, as he was denied number 10.
Did Perry Leak a Future Jersey Retirement for Blackhawk Legend?
The denial for Perry to wear number 10 has fans speculating as to whether or not the Blackhawks will be retiring the jersey number sometime soon. The Blackhawks have only retired 6 jerseys even though they are an original 6 team.
The most notable Blackhawk to wear number 10 is without a doubt Patrick Sharp. He was a Blackhawk from 2006 to 2018 and helped lead their incredible run that saw Chicago win 3 Stanley Cup Championships.
Sharp scored 249 goals and a total of 532 points in 749 games with the club and is now part of the organization as a Special Advisor to Hockey Operations.
